ReportsnReports.com adds “Packaged Food Ingredients: Regional Insights” to its store. This global briefing offers a comprehensive guide to the Packaged Food Ingredients industry at an international level.
Dallas, Texas (PRWEB) August 21, 2012
Regional variations in packaged food demand can be quite considerable and this has significant implications for ingredients supply. This report provides an overview of the market for packaged food ingredients, with particular reference to the differing needs of different regions around the world, examining key trends and developments in each of the seven major continental areas and highlighting the best opportunities for future growth.
‘Packaged Food Ingredients: Regional Insights’ highlights the major drivers behind ingredient supply and demand, provides detailed analysis of the individual ingredient categories and the product categories they are used in. It also examines regional prospects, highlighting opportunities and challenges in ingredient usage.
